Vinyl Tile Replacement in Arvada, CO
Vinyl tile replacement services involve removing damaged or outdated vinyl tiles and installing new ones to refresh the appearance and functionality of floors in residential spaces. This service covers various projects, including replacing cracked or stained tiles in kitchens, bathrooms, basements, or other high-traffic areas, as well as upgrading older flooring to modern styles. Homeowners typically seek vinyl tile replacement to improve the look of a room, repair wear and tear, or address issues like water damage or loose tiles, ensuring the floor remains durable and visually appealing.
Before requesting vinyl tile replacement,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the condition of the existing subfloor and whether additional repairs are necessary. It’s also common to inquire about available tile styles, colors, and patterns that match the interior design. Clarifying the installation process, including preparation, removal of old tiles, and the expected lifespan of the new flooring, can help homeowners make informed decisions. Proper planning ensures the new vinyl tiles will meet both aesthetic preferences and functional needs.
